Chilled Bandstand

August 1st - August 29th 2010

Chill out on the waterfront this summer with some great music over lunch or as the sun goes down.

This August Gunwharf Quays will echo to the gentle sounds of the Chilled Waterfront Sessions. This relaxed series of free live jazz and ambient music performances begin on Sunday 1st August with Jazz Morley whose soft soulful vocals are often compared to Celine Dion.

Every Thursday and Friday evening from 6.30-8.30pm and Sunday from midday-2.30pm, the Chilled Waterfront Sessions will showcase some of the county’s best Jazz Diva’s, acoustic and a cappela acts, including Sarah Pritchard, the Visitors and The Bovril Sisters.

While on Sunday 22 August the public have the chance to pick the winner of All About The Song – the much awaited final of the regions annual singer-songwriter competition with Express FM and The Cellars of Eastney.

The Sessions will offer the perfect accompaniment for a refreshing drink or delicious meal in one of the centre’s many cosmopolitan bars and restaurants. Or even the ideal opportunity to just sit down and relax in the summer sun.
